Muscat - One of the most anticipated projects in the country, Mall of Muscat, is set to open its doors to the public on April 15.
 
The key highlight of the ambitious project is the Oman Aquarium, which spread over 8,000sq m is the largest such facility in the Middle East. It will have over 30,000 animals and many exhibits including a walk-through tunnel.

Speaking to Muscat Daily , Abdullah al Jarwani, member, board of directors, Mall of Muscat, said, “A majority of the shops are rented out, with over 76 per cent of them to open with the launch.”

He added that Oman Aquarium will be opened the same day while other attractions like Snow Village and Go-karting tracks will open at a later date.

About the aquarium project, the company stated, “It will be the largest aquarium in the Middle East. The aquarium will contain 3mn litres of water, 50 plus exhibits and over 30,000 animals. There will be a variety of beautiful fish, sharks, rays, octopus...there will even be penguins and crocodiles.”
